Locally sought-after cards include the Power Nine such as Black Lotus and Mox Sapphire, along with essential dual lands. Modern format staples and commander favorites attract ongoing player attention. Foil and alternate art cards also enjoy popularity, complemented by reserved list exclusives that engage collectors.
Card value is influenced by condition, rarity, grading, and demand within the Round Lake Beach market. Playability in formats and past sale prices weigh into pricing. Authenticity verification and limited print runs further affect card worth, with collector interest shaping ongoing value fluctuations.
